Output 0086c891312b80090d309b21da36bcf4ea76d3d3550023c303f939b904eea302:0

value
10580020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e50e89a7e2b85d8769575ae331039a1eed43627c OP_EQUAL
address
3NaA5a61xxirzL57k2sWwj1dFaVqmjY4RE
transaction
0086c891312b80090d309b21da36bcf4ea76d3d3550023c303f939b904eea302
spent
true